Effect of Rutin on Recovery Time from Radiation Injury in Rats.

Abstract
All animals were given 2385 r of radiation to one leg (single dose, 200 KV, 15 ma., 1/2 mm. Cu + 1 mm. Al filter, 26 cm. skin target distance). Half were used as controls, and the other half were given rutin, 20 mg. every 3d day, implanted subcut. as a pellet. The time of onset of reaction and the height of reaction were essentially the same for the 2 groups, but the rats treated with rutin recovered more rapidly.
